The Boysenberry Shrub is a delicious, high-yielding berry plant prized for its large, juicy, deep purple-red fruit and rich, sweet-tart flavor. A classic hybrid berry with blackberry, raspberry, and loganberry heritage, the boysenberry delivers bold, complex flavor that makes it a favorite for fresh eating, homemade pies, cobblers, jams, jellies, syrups, sauces, smoothies, and freezing. In spring, the plant produces attractive white flowers that draw bees and other beneficial pollinators before developing into heavy clusters of flavorful berries in early to midsummer. Hardy in USDA Zones 6–9, Boysenberry thrives in full sun and fertile, well-drained soil, rewarding gardeners with dependable harvests once established. Its vigorous trailing canes typically reach 5–8 in. long, making it ideal for training on a trellis, fence, arbor, or berry support system. Trellising improves airflow, simplifies pruning, and makes harvesting easier. With lush green foliage and abundant fruit production, Boysenberry is both productive and ornamental, fitting beautifully into edible landscapes, backyard berry patches, and home gardens. This easy-to-grow berry plant requires regular watering during fruiting and annual pruning to maintain strong production.
